What circumstances can lead to habitual miscarriage?

Habitual miscarriage is also a common disease during pregnancy and childbirth. In general, we call more than three spontaneous abortions after pregnancy habitual abortion. 1. Luteal insufficiency: After the ovary ruptures and ovulation, a corpus luteum will be formed. This corpus luteum can secrete progesterone and estrogen. If it is luteal insufficiency, it will lead to insufficient estrogen and progesterone, which cannot meet the needs of pregnancy and cause miscarriage in patients.

2. Abnormal uterine development: Congenital uterine malformations such as saddle-shaped uterus, microuterus, bicornuate uterus, and acquired uterine diseases such as uterine fibroids and intrauterine adhesions can also lead to miscarriage in pregnant women.

3. Genetic factors: If a couple is married to close relatives, any chromosomal abnormality in either spouse may cause abnormalities in the embryo, resulting in the embryo not surviving and miscarriage. There may also be malformations, fetal developmental delays, etc., which are all causes of miscarriage.

4. Relaxation of the internal os of the cervix: Due to surgical injuries or congenital developmental abnormalities, the internal os of the cervix can cause dilation. In the middle and late stages of pregnancy, the amount of amniotic fluid will increase, and the fetus will grow slowly, increasing the pressure in the uterine cavity. Once the fetal sac protrudes from the internal os of the cervix, it will cause the cervical canal to shorten and dilate. Once the pressure increases to a certain level, the fetus will be expelled and miscarriage will occur.

5. Incompatibility of blood types between mother and fetus: If the blood types of the mother and fetus are incompatible, the fetus will obtain antigens from the father and will produce antibodies after entering the mother's body. These antibodies will enter the fetal blood circulation through the placenta and produce immune effects, which may lead to fetal death in severe cases. This is a late miscarriage.
